On Thu, Jun 03, 2004 at 08:44:26AM -0400, Brian Long wrote:
> You have to install the compat gcc 2.96, then rename gcc to gcc-3.2 and
> rename gcc2.96 to gcc to get 9i installed. We ended up doing this on
> one machine and making RPMs for installation on the rest of our
> machines.
Thanks, that seems to work for Oracle 8i too! (Together with some
well-known kludges like LD_ASSUME_KERNEL etc.).
